travisj said:Not sure what happened, but the Sorby's will roll the edge (like the previously mentioned Narex) when chopping mortises into pine. My dad blames his technique on the Worksharp for cooking the steel. I've been meaning to regrind them on the Tormek and see if they are salvageable.
Not sure about your Dad damaging the chisels by over heating them and taking the temper out. I think with chisels the final quarter inch or so of the chisel is hardened and tempered. So your Dad would have to grind 1/4 inch or so off the ends when he initially sharpened them. Or turn the 1/4 inch at the end of the chisel bright orange from heat to take the temper out. Did he stick the chisels in a forge and get them blowing hot? Or take a propane torch to the tips? Guessing your Sorby chisels did not really get a good tempering/hardening at the factory.
